This new collection on Michael Ondaatjeâ s work â the first in twenty years â offers an innovative analysis of the authorâ s oeuvre from 1967 to the present. In twenty essays, contributors explore Ondaatjeâ s poetry, novels, and work in film, highlighting the transnational, postcolonial, and diasporic issues apparent in his writings.

Autorenporträt
Robert Lecker is Greenshields Professor of English at McGill University and author of Who Was Doris Hedges? The Search for Canada's First Literary Agent.
